Required Packages Luckily, installing this on Debian/Ubuntu is dead simple. bash
apt-get install ssmtp
Then, you'll need to edit your ssmtp.conf file.
nano /etc/ssmtp/ssmtp.conf
and paste something like this in.
root=username@gmail.com
mailhub=smtp.gmail.com:587
rewriteDomain=
hostname=username@gmail.com
UseSTARTTLS=YES
AuthUser=username
AuthPass=password
FromLineOverride=YES
Press crtl+x, and then y to save and exit.
Then add each account that you want to be able to send mail from by editing, bash
nano /etc/ssmtp/revaliases
and paste...
root:username@gmail.com:smtp.gmail.com:587
youruser:username@gmail.com:smtp.gmail.com:587
Just replace youruser with your Ubuntu username and username@gmail.com with your gmail address.
